Riss Foundation is a private corporation based in CHEVY CHASE, MD. The foundation received its IRS ruling in 2014. The principal officer is % The Riss Foundation. It holds total assets of $130K. Annual income is reported at $20K. 13 ORGANIZATIONS BENEFITED FROM GIFTS BY THE RISS FOUNDATION. According to available records, Riss Foundation has made 45 grants totaling $72K, with a median grant of $1K. The foundation has distributed between $17K and $19K annually from 2020 to 2023. Grantmaking activity was highest in 2022 with $19K distributed across 13 grants. Individual grants have ranged from $200 to $5K, with an average award of $2K. The foundation has supported 19 unique organizations. The foundation primarily supports organizations in District of Columbia, New York, Illinois, which account for 82% of all grants.
